About Wilhelm Frick
Wilhelm Frick was an astute German-born politician who served during the Hitler era. He performed the role of the Minister of Interior from 1933 to 1943. He was also the governor of the Bohemian and Moravian protectorate.
Early Life and Education
Wilhelm Frick was born to Henriette and Wihelm Frick. Frick enrolled in the University of Munich, where he studied psychology. He later studied at the University of Heidelberg and the Humboldt University of Berlin. Frick was later appointed as an acting district executive in 1914.
Career
The politician joined the Nazi Party and aided Hitler in carrying out the Beer Hall Putsch in 1923 and managed to avoid imprisonment. He continued to follow Hitler and was rewarded for his loyalty by being named Minister of Interior from 1933 to 1943.
Frick was fearless and was quickly appointed in 1939 to be part of the Council of Ministers of Defence during World War II. He continued to govern the Protectorate of Bohemia and Moravia from 1943 until Hitler died in 1945.
Personal Life and Death
Frick was married to Emilie Nagel from 1910 to 1934. In 1934, he tied the knot with Magarete Naumburg. The politician was executed in 1946 due to the heinous crimes during World War II.
